gcloud beta model-armor templates sanitize-user-prompt

NAME
gcloud beta model-armor templates sanitize-user-prompt - sanitize User Prompt
SYNOPSIS
gcloud beta model-armor templates sanitize-user-prompt (TEMPLATE : --location=LOCATION) [--multi-language-detection-metadata-enable] [--multi-language-detection-metadata-source=MULTI_LANGUAGE_DETECTION_METADATA_SOURCE] [--user-prompt-data-text=USER_PROMPT_DATA_TEXT     | --byte-item-data-type=BYTE_ITEM_DATA_TYPE (--byte-item-data=BYTE_ITEM_DATA | --byte-item-data-from-file=PATH_TO_FILE)] [GCLOUD_WIDE_FLAG]
DESCRIPTION
(BETA) Sanitizes a user prompt.
EXAMPLES
To sanitize a user prompt, run:
gcloud beta model-armor templates sanitize-user-prompt my-template --location=us-central1 --user-prompt-data="test-user-prompt"
POSITIONAL ARGUMENTS
Template resource - Represents resource name of template e.g. name=projects/sample-project/locations/us-central1/templates/templ01 The arguments in this group can be used to specify the attributes of this resource. (NOTE) Some attributes are not given arguments in this group but can be set in other ways.

To set the project attribute:

  • provide the argument template on the command line with a fully specified name;
  • provide the argument --project on the command line;
  • set the property core/project.

This must be specified.

TEMPLATE
ID of the template or fully qualified identifier for the template.

To set the template attribute:

  • provide the argument template on the command line.

This positional argument must be specified if any of the other arguments in this group are specified.

--location=LOCATION
The location id of the template resource.

To set the location attribute:

  • provide the argument template on the command line with a fully specified name;
  • provide the argument --location on the command line.
FLAGS
--multi-language-detection-metadata-enable
Enable detection of multi-language prompts and responses.
--multi-language-detection-metadata-source=MULTI_LANGUAGE_DETECTION_METADATA_SOURCE
Optional Source language of the user prompt.

If multi-language detection is enabled but language is not set in that case we would automatically detect the source language.

Arguments for the data item.

At most one of these can be specified:

--user-prompt-data-text=USER_PROMPT_DATA_TEXT
Plaintext string data for sanitization.
Represents Byte Data item.
--byte-item-data-type=BYTE_ITEM_DATA_TYPE
The type of byte data. BYTE_ITEM_DATA_TYPE must be one of:
csv
CSV
excel-document
XLSX, XLSM, XLTX, XLYM
pdf
PDF
plaintext-utf8
plain text
powerpoint-document
PPTX, PPTM, POTX, POTM, POT
txt
TXT
word-document
DOCX, DOCM, DOTX, DOTM
This flag argument must be specified if any of the other arguments in this group are specified.
Exactly one of these must be specified:
--byte-item-data=BYTE_ITEM_DATA
Bytes Data
--byte-item-data-from-file=PATH_TO_FILE
Bytes Data. Use a full or relative path to a local file containing the value of byte_item_data.
